
TELE2 President Alexander Strotorov will not be the head of the new operator after creating a joint venture with Rostelecom, Vedomosti writes. The Federal Property Management Agency insisted on this: the state considers the candidacy of the wire of the wire, since it, for example, is associated with the Marshal Capital group Konstantin Malofeev.
Candidates for the post of new president are looking for people who are close to the co -owner of Tele2 Yuri Kovalchuk, but they will be approved by VTB and ROSIMURE. Whoever will be is still unknown. For example, the candidacy of the current president of Rostelecom, Sergei Kalugin, was discussed. The resignation of the wire will occur in early 2014.
The question of replacing the wire with someone else was first raised by the head of the Federal Property Management Agency Olga Dergunova. In November, she wrote to Arkady Dvorkovich that as a result of the Rostelecom transaction, she would lose control of one of the key market segments - mobile communications. There, she also mentioned that the figure of Streetov seemed unreliable to her.
